Writer(s): Jay Brunswick, Tommy Cecil, John Pierce, Jaida Dreyer
This is the album's lead single released on the 22nd of March 2019.
Reba McEntire explained this song to Taste of Country, "It's about this woman who's had bad relationships, bad luck in love and then she finds this one person. He gives her the freedom to love. He is the right person for her." The website also wrote, "The inspiring, open-hearted love song is a signature song on her upcoming studio album Stronger Than the Truth. It's the one that's easiest to call autobiographical, but more importantly, it's one that's universal."
